The fair weather continues through Friday, a milder day, with highs in the 60s. Rain is likely Saturday morning, then clearing by Saturday afternoon. The is rain around Easter, but most of Sunday is likely dry, but the chance of rain will increase Sunday night, through Monday. Monday is likely rainy and so is Tuesday. The forecast through next weekend is fair and milder. Unfortunately, early t for the eclipse next Monday, may not be so clear.
Tonight: Mostly clear. Low 30.
Friday: Mostly sunny, partly cloudy in the afternoon. High 60.
Saturday: AM rain showers, overcast after. High 60.
Easter Sunday: Mostly cloudy, rain developing late. High 55.
Dyngus Day Monday: Rain showers. High 57.
